What happens when AI enters the hiring process, but recruiting teams are still dealing with ATS fatigue, disconnected workflows, regional compliance pressure, and tools that rarely get used? In this Talking TA Tech Stack feature, Denise Chaffin sits down with Amy Oxley Chief of Staff, Product from SmartRecruiters, for a practitioner-led conversation on what TA leaders, HR leaders, recruiting operations teams, and technology buyers should be thinking about as AI becomes part of the hiring workflow. Subscribe to Talking TA for practical conversations on talent acquisition, HR technology, recruiting operations, and the future of work, including Tech Stack features that help leaders evaluate the tools shaping modern hiring. / @talkingtapodcast This episode is not just about adding another AI tool to the recruiting tech stack. It explores a bigger business problem: how organizations can make hiring technology more usable, more governed, and more aligned with the way recruiters, hiring managers, and global teams actually work. The conversation covers ATS fatigue, AI adoption, workflow improvement, regional compliance considerations, governance, user experience, and the role of Winston within the SmartRecruiters platform. For talent acquisition leaders and HR technology buyers, the question is no longer whether AI belongs in recruiting. The question is how it should be controlled, adopted, and applied in a way that supports better hiring decisions.
